            The Falcons had a happy Homecoming victory last Friday night as RRC held on to beat BLH 21-18.  The Falcons dominated play for the first three quarters to lead 21-0, only to see the Mustangs score three touchdowns in the final 9 minutes of the game to pull within 3 points.  RRC’s defense set the tone early with a big goal line stand on BLH’s first possession.  The Mustangs had first and goal at the 6, and on 4th and 5, Zach Siemer chased down their QB for a 15 yd loss to turn the ball over to the Falcons.  From there, RRC marched the ball 80 yds in 15 plays to score on a 2 yd run by Dylan Bunting.  Josh Mason kicked the first of three PAT kicks which turned out to be the difference in the game.  Also, following the Falcons first TD, BLH was about to return the kick for a touchdown to tie the game, when Josh Mason, our kicker, made a touchdown saving tackle keeping the shutout in tact.  RRC took advantage of a Mustang fumble late in the first half as George Rogotzke picked up the fumble. Then he would finish it with a touchdown on a 15 yd pass from Dylan Bunting.  Mason’s kick made it 14-0 with just 52 seconds left in the half.  At the half, we felt good about what we were doing, and we came out in the third quarter and took the opening drive 72 yds in 12 plays as Bunting hit George Rogotzke for the TD, and with Josh Mason’s kick the Falcons ran the lead to 21-0 with 6 minutes left in the third quarter.  After RRC’s defense held, we got the ball back, but decided to go for a 4th and inches and they held us. From there, they marched 44 yds in 13 plays to score with 9:07 left in the game.  They missed the two point conversion to make the score 21-6.  Three plays later, we threw an interception, and BLH found the endzone on the very next play on a 30 yd pass play.  Once again, we held them out on the all important two point conversion to remain ahead by 2 scores at 21-12.  BLH would force a punt, but our defense would make a stand and hold to get the ball back.  We then rushed the ball down to the 1 yd line, only to be held out with 35 seconds left in the game.  BLH would then hook up on their third play on a 72 yd TD pass as the time was expiring to pull the final to within 21-18.  It all came down to those PAT kicks which we always talk about as being really important, tonight, they won the game for us.  For the game, the Falcons rushed for 165 yds, with Jake Fredrickson running hard for 118 yds in 24 carries.  Zach Siemer added 33 yds in 9 tries.  Dylan Bunting would add 143 yds through the air by hitting 10 of 18 passes.  George Rogotzke hauled in 5 passes for 44 yds and 2 scores.  Tyler Erickson added 3 for 41 yds, Jake Fredrickson caught one for 39 yds, and Nick Derickson had 1 for 19 yds which was a key catch to give us a much needed first down late in the game.  On defense, linebackers, Nate Mattison and Ray Hagberg each had 14 tackles.  George Rogotzke and Zach Siemer each had fumble recoveries.  Dillon Imker had 7 tackles along with Siemer’s 7. Zach Siemer and Aaron Furth each had sacks for the defense.
